Reverse description The reverse presents a seated allegorical female figure, likely representing Commerce or Justice, facing left in a draped classical robe. She holds a balance scale in her raised left hand, while her right hand rests upon an anchor or shield at her side; at her feet lie produce or trade goods, and a sailing vessel appears in the left field background. The legend NEW ZEALAND curves along the upper periphery, and the date 1875 is inscribed in the exergue below a ground line. The design is framed by a dentillated outer rim.
